Jerry Were
Jerry Were is a qualified Hotel Manager with over 15 years of experience in managing hotels and an MBA (Service Excellence) from Anglia Ruskin University in the UK. He is currently the General Manager of the award-winning, 5-star Nyungwe Forest Lodge, located in the Western Province of Rwanda, and also the Hospitality Operations Manager of Dubai World-owned hotels in Rwanda.
Jerry has previously worked with leading global and regional hospitality brands like the Renaissance Ft. Lauderdale Hotel in Florida, U.S.; Breezes Beach Club & Spa in Zanzibar, Tanzania; Sarova Hotels in Kenya; and Hilton in Edinburg, Scotland, UK.
A passionate hotelier, Jerry is a Certified Hospitality Trainer (CHT) and a Certified Hospitality Administrator (CHA); he is also an Associate of The Institute of Hospitality (AIH). Jerry is a qualified career coach and executive coach, a columnist, an author, a hospitality mentor, and a motivational speaker.
Jerry is a strong advocate of personal, career, and service excellence and is actively involved in activities that promote excellence in these three spheres. He has so far authored The Meticulous Mind of the Interviewer, The Memory Maker Mentality, and Personal Excellence (PX) Factor.
He also writes the Hospitality Perspectives column for The Service Mag (TSM) and The Memory Maker column for The Eye Magazine (TEM), two of Rwanda’s leading business magazines, and uses these media and other forums and platforms, such as speaking engagements and hospitality mentorship programs, to make a difference and share insights on the subject of excellence.
